首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在实现Splash Screen时,pyimage不再存在

是指在使用Python编程语言开发应用程序时,当实现启动画面(Splash Screen)时,pyimage对象不再存在的情况。

启动画面是指在应用程序启动时显示的一个短暂的界面,用于展示应用程序的品牌标识、加载进度等信息,提升用户体验。在Python中,可以使用各种图形库(如Tkinter、PyQt等)来实现启动画面。

在实现Splash Screen时,通常会创建一个pyimage对象来加载并显示启动画面的图片。然而,当pyimage对象不再存在时,可能是由于以下几种情况:

  1. 图片文件路径错误:pyimage对象无法找到指定的图片文件路径。在实现Splash Screen时,需要确保指定的图片文件路径是正确的,可以使用绝对路径或相对路径。
  2. 图片文件不存在:pyimage对象指定的图片文件不存在。在实现Splash Screen时,需要确保指定的图片文件存在,并且具有正确的文件名和文件格式(如.jpg、.png等)。
  3. 图片加载失败:pyimage对象无法成功加载图片。在实现Splash Screen时,需要确保图片文件可以被正确加载,并且没有损坏或格式不支持的问题。

解决这个问题的方法包括:

  1. 检查图片文件路径:确保指定的图片文件路径是正确的,可以使用绝对路径或相对路径。
  2. 检查图片文件是否存在:确认指定的图片文件存在,并且具有正确的文件名和文件格式。
  3. 检查图片加载方式:根据使用的图形库,确保正确加载图片的方式。例如,在使用Tkinter库时,可以使用Image.open()方法加载图片。
  4. 检查代码逻辑:检查代码中是否存在其他可能导致pyimage对象不存在的问题,例如错误的变量命名、加载图片的时机等。

需要注意的是,以上解决方法是一般性的建议,具体实现方式可能因使用的图形库和应用程序的需求而有所不同。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):提供高可靠、低成本的云端存储服务,适用于存储和管理各种类型的文件和数据。详情请参考:https://cloud.tencent.com/product/cos
  • 腾讯云云服务器(CVM):提供弹性、安全、稳定的云服务器,可满足不同规模和需求的应用场景。详情请参考:https://cloud.tencent.com/product/cvm
  • 腾讯云人工智能(AI):提供丰富的人工智能服务和解决方案,包括图像识别、语音识别、自然语言处理等。详情请参考:https://cloud.tencent.com/product/ai
  • 腾讯云物联网(IoT):提供全面的物联网解决方案,包括设备接入、数据管理、应用开发等,帮助实现智能化的物联网应用。详情请参考:https://cloud.tencent.com/product/iot

请注意,以上链接仅为示例,具体产品和解决方案选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• React Native中构建启动屏

    同样的情况也适用于启动屏,因为应用程序启动立即显示加载器可以帮助你在用户等待应用程序准备就绪,向他们展示一个有组织的,设计良好的显示界面。...另外,如果 layout 文件夹不存在,也要创建它: /* launch_screen.xml */ <?xml version="1.0" encoding="utf-8"?...如果一切设置正确,你应该会看到类似于这样的结果: 应用加载后隐藏启动屏幕 为了应用加载隐藏启动屏幕,我们将使用之前安装的 react-native-splash-screen 包。...这就是我们搭建新项目 app.json 文件的样子: /* app.json */ { "expo": { "name": "splash-screen", "slug": "splash-screen...为了做到这一点,我们将使用 expo-splash-screen 包,我们可以用以下命令来安装: npx expo install expo-splash-screen 接下来,我们的 App.js

    51710

    我们总是梦想着对象化(五)

    为什么要在 Splash 里使用 Timer呢? 当我们炫酷的展示 Splash ,是需要几秒钟时间的。如果这几秒钟什么都不做,那是多么大的浪费啊!...而不是 Splash 自身来进行连接设置。这一点,体现了我之前所说的:应用程序对象是应用程序从启动到运行功能模块的一个控制中心。...这样,我们就充分利用了 Splash 所需要占用的时间,然后,完成所有任务后,将自身卸载。...至此,我们基本上完成了从启动到登录的全过程的准备,下一步,就是 MyApp 的Run 自定义方法中,将它们予以代码实现: With This .SetEnv() .SetPath() .oSplash...因为所有的实现是面向对象的,那么,我们可以很容易的对其进行扩展,并且,使用过程中的维护,也会变得比较轻松 。

    16340

    我们总是梦想着对象化(四)

    = 0 _Screen.NCApp.Start() Else _Screen.NCApp.Run() EndIf 这里就应用程序对象类再做一些说明,因为我看到前面有看客留言,似乎是混淆了一些概念。...回到我们的主题,接下来,我们需要处理一下 Splash 表单。也就是所谓的“欢迎”表单。 每一个应用程序都希望第一间给用户一个深刻的印象。而 Splash 表单,承担了这一任务。...然而,我并不打算在这里也炫耀一把,而是想讨论一下如何来更好的设计Splash 。 最基本的做法,就是 MyApp.Vcx 类库中添加一个基于 Form 类的 Splash 自定义类。...而当应用程序对象类实例使用它,仅仅需要如下的代码: With _Screen.MyApp .oSplash = NewObject([NC_Welcom], .ClassLibrary) .oSplash.Show...针对 Splash 类,我们可以做如下处理: 我们表单类的 Activate 事件中发出 Read Events,然后在你认为恰当的地方发出 Clear Events 命令。

    21630

    App启动页设计技巧

    启动页直接添加各种热销或明星产品的动态轮播,激发用户购买欲,留住用户的同时,最终实现产品销量的增长。...5.Splash screen 设计师:Purple Bunny 亮点:文本和动画的相互呼应 此款设计最突出的特点,就是非常完美的实现了文本和动画的相互呼应。...7.Delta flight app concept - splash screen 设计师:George Vasyagin 亮点:启动页兼具引导和登录注册等功能 设计师实际的应用设计中,并未对启动页...而且,其能够帮助设计师简单实现文本样式收藏,复用以及分享的组件样式库,以及为文本添加鼠标悬浮色彩变化的“交互状态”设计功能等,都是非常值得尝试的。 9....,简单线条,形状以及文字的动态展示,对于分散用户注意力,缓解用户等待的焦虑情绪也非常有效。

    1.8K20

    Android 12上全新的应用启动画面,还不适配一下?

    画面 用途 Splash Screen 展示品牌Logo或Slogan Advertisement Screen 展示节日活动或日常广告 Guide Screen 演示重点功能,一般只展示一次 ?...也许官方也注意到了这点,便精心设计了Splash Screen API,并在Android 12里重磅推出。 有了这个全新特性的帮助,启动画面的定制将更加自由、方便。...延长启动画面 The splash screen is dismissed as soon as your app draws its first frame....及时移除启动画面,否则SplashScreen会长时间盖主画面上,大概5s左右。...模拟器上运行的缘故,大部分时候我的Demo启动画面退出的时候Icon动画都结束了,少部分情况下动画还剩余一点间,可能实机的情况会不一样 private fun showSplashIconExitAnimator

    3K30

    Android 12 新功能:SplashScreen优化启动体验

    前言 由于很多应用在启动需要进行一些初始化事务,导致启动应用时有一定的空白延迟,之前我们一般的做法是通过替换 android:windowBackground 的自定义主题,使应用启动及时显示一张默认图片来改善启动体验...Android 12中,官方添加了SplashScreen API(https://developer.android.google.cn/about/versions/12/features/splash-screen...但是我们实际使用中,一般启动进行一些初始化操作,另外大部分应用会请求启动广告,这样其实需要一些耗时的。..." parent="Theme.SplashScreen"> // Set the splash screen background, animated icon, and animation.../guide/topics/ui/splash-screen/migrate) 总结 官方的SplashScreen有点姗姗来迟,不过效果还是不错的,使用起来也非常简单,但是一定要注意版本。

    5K20

    React Native如何消除启动白屏

    白屏的原因 iOS App 中有 启动图(LaunchImage),启动图结束后才会出现上述的闪白,这个过程是 JS 解释的过程,JS 解释完毕之前没有内容,所以才表现出白屏,那么解决的方法就是启动图结束后...JS解释完毕后通知原生可以移除占位图 收到 JS 发来的可以移除占位图的通知,移除占位图 代码实现 新建一个SplashScreen 文件用来接收 JS 发来的”移除占位图”的消息。...RCT_EXPORT_METHOD(close){ [[NSNotificationCenter defaultCenter] postNotificationName:@"Notification_CLOSE_SPLASH_SCREEN...NSNotificationCenter defaultCenter]addObserver:self selector:@selector(closeSplashImage) name:"Notification_CLOSE_SPLASH_SCREEN...NativeModules.SplashScreen.close(); }; 更加详细的信息可以访问:https://github.com/crazycodeboy/react-native-splash-screen

    1.3K70

    React Native如何消除启动白屏

    白屏的原因 iOS App 中有 启动图(LaunchImage),启动图结束后才会出现上述的闪白,这个过程是 JS 解释的过程,JS 解释完毕之前没有内容,所以才表现出白屏,那么解决的方法就是启动图结束后...JS解释完毕后通知原生可以移除占位图 收到 JS 发来的可以移除占位图的通知,移除占位图 代码实现 新建一个SplashScreen 文件用来接收 JS 发来的”移除占位图”的消息。...RCT_EXPORT_METHOD(close){ [[NSNotificationCenter defaultCenter] postNotificationName:@"Notification_CLOSE_SPLASH_SCREEN...NSNotificationCenter defaultCenter]addObserver:self selector:@selector(closeSplashImage) name:"Notification_CLOSE_SPLASH_SCREEN...NativeModules.SplashScreen.close(); }; 更加详细的信息可以访问:https://github.com/crazycodeboy/react-native-splash-screen

    2K70

    【Android 应用开发】Android应用的自动更新模块

    又发现一个BUG : 弹出更新对话框, 点击确定下载完毕之后会弹出系统自带的替换应用程序对话框, 在这里点取消的话就会一直卡在Splash界面. 设置一个跳转机制解决这个问题....代码实现 : 由于是Splash界面, 这里需要设置成无标题, 并且全屏显示, 注意下面的两行代码需要在setContentView()方法之前调用; //隐藏标题栏 requestWindowFeature...); //②设置窗体始终点亮 getWindow().addFlags(WindowManager.LayoutParams.FLAG_KEEP_SCREEN_ON); 设置窗体始终点亮的配置文件实现...代码实现 //设置横屏 setRequestedOrientation(ActivityInfo.SCREEN_ORIENTATION_LANDSCAPE); //设置竖屏 setRequestedOrientation...保持Splash持续时间 : 获取当前时间与time进行比较, 如果不足3秒, 人为使Splash保持3秒间; b.

    2.3K50
    领券